Sewage smell inside a Bayou Corne home following significant rainfall almost always indicates stormwater is entering the municipal sewer system and increasing pressure throughout the network โ€” pushing sewer gas through floor drains and fixture traps that aren't typically under positive pressure. If the smell appeared immediately after rain and resolves within a day, this is the likely cause. If it persists, the cause is more likely a structural issue: a cracked sewer line, a dry trap, or a damaged vent stack. Professional Drain Cleaning โ€” Bayou Corne

Some Bayou Corne homeowners treat drain cleaning as something you do when there's a problem. Others in Assumption County treat it as a scheduled maintenance item โ€” running a main line cleaning every year or two regardless of symptoms, clearing buildup before it produces a backup at an inconvenient time. Which approach makes sense depends on the specific home: newer sewer lines without tree coverage may not need scheduled cleaning. Older lines with significant tree canopy overhead, or homes where prior root intrusion has been documented, benefit meaningfully from regular preventive clearing. Water Heater Repair & Replacement โ€” Bayou Corne

The temperature and pressure relief valve on a Bayou Corne home's water heater is not a nuisance โ€” it's the safety device that prevents tank explosion when temperature or pressure exceeds rated limits. A TPR valve that drips or discharges is signaling that something in the system is exceeding safe parameters. A TPR valve that has never been tested may be stuck or corroded and unable to open when needed. Sewer Line Cleaning & Repair in Bayou Corne, LA

A Bayou Corne sewer line that's backing up, running slowly, or showing surface signs of failure needs a camera inspection before any work begins. We send a waterproof HD camera through the line and provide a recording of what we find. Assumption County homes built before 1980 commonly have clay tile laterals where joint gaps have widened over decades โ€” creating entry points for tree roots. Where those gaps are localized, trenchless pipe lining can seal them without excavation. Where damage is extensive, pipe bursting or open-trench replacement is the appropriate solution.
